在现代数据库的管理与开发过程中,PL/SQL作为Oracle数据库的扩展语言,因其强大的存储过程功能而被广泛应用。《深入浅出PLSQL存储过程的应用与实战解析》一书,系统性地介绍了PL/SQL的存储过程,不仅适合初学者,也为有经验的开发者提供了宝贵的实用技巧与案例分析。
首先,书中详细讲解了PL/SQL的基本概念和语法,帮助读者构建扎实的理论基础。PL/SQL是一种过程化编程语言,其核心在于存储过程和函数的应用。通过存储过程,开发者能够将复杂的业务逻辑封装在数据库中,从而实现数据的高效处理与管理。此外,书中穿插了丰富的示例代码,通过解释每一段代码的功能,使得读者能够很快上手,理解存储过程的设计思路与使用场景。
其次,书中介绍了存储过程的调试与优化方法。开发过程中,存储过程的性能是一个不可忽视的重要因素。作者针对性能调优进行了深入解析,包括如何利用性能视图监控存储过程的执行情况,如何使用EXPLAIN PLAN工具分析SQL语句的执行计划等。这些工具和方法的应用,能够有效提升存储过程的执行效率,确保系统的高可用性和稳定性。
另一个亮点是,对错误处理机制的深入探讨。在存储过程中,错误是不可避免的,而如何对错误进行捕获和处理,直接影响到系统的健壮性与用户体验。书中通过具体的示例,展示了如何使用PL/SQL的异常处理机制,提高存储过程在实际应用中的可靠性。这不仅包括了常见异常的处理,还涉及到自定义异常,为开发者提供了更灵活的错误处理方案。
此外,书中还结合实际案例,探讨了存储过程在各类业务中的应用。从简单的数据CRUD操作到复杂的业务逻辑实现,案例分析展示了如何将理论知识转化为实际应用。在这些案例中,读者能够看到存储过程的强大威力以及其在提升系统性能、简化业务逻辑中的重要作用。这对于希望在实际项目中运用PL/SQL的开发者,无疑提供了重要的参考和指导。
总之,《深入浅出PLSQL存储过程的应用与实战解析》是一本值得每位Oracle数据库开发者认真阅读和学习的书籍。它不仅为初学者提供了快速入门的路径,也为有经验的开发者提供了深入的技术细节和实用案例。通过阅读本书,开发者能够掌握PL/SQL的存储过程编写技巧,提升数据库开发的整体水平,进而在实践中取得更大的成功。